Output ce86d20712e181693b24bb69ecadf65ac02856529a14eb651bcfe3fa26bd1971:3

value
143803
script pubkey
OP_0 OP_PUSHBYTES_20 82c86124b2d68962327d44d7fa3e4fee68df3e01
address
bc1qstyxzf9j66ykyvnagntl50j0ae5d70sphevnvm
transaction
ce86d20712e181693b24bb69ecadf65ac02856529a14eb651bcfe3fa26bd1971
confirmations
192260
spent
true